Make yourselves at home in this beautifully converted cottage situated in the village of Braunton, welcoming a family, or group of four friends, and two dogs. An open-plan living space is great for socialising, while a delightful, enclosed garden boasts a bubbling hot tub for relaxing and soaking the days away.

This pretty home has been refurbished with lovely decor and furnishings to make your stay comfortable and homely. Heading inside, you will find a bright and airy lounge/kitchen/diner. The lounge has a warming wood burner set in a stone chimney breast, plenty of comfortable seating, and a Smart TV for getting stuck into good movies together. At the other end of the living space is a large kitchen with plenty of surface space and storage, and a kitchen island. Let sleeping dogs lie and climb the stairs to the two well-appointed bedrooms, both of which have en-suite bathrooms. Choose from a king-size bedroom or a double bedroom. Outside, is an enclosed garden with a decked area containing patio furniture, a BBQ, and a sumptuous hot tub where you can admire the far-reaching views.

Braunton is a vibrant village with plenty of independent shops and places to eat within 500 metres. Leading from the village is The Tarka Trail, a 180-mile off-road walking and cycling route that winds all the way to Barnstaple, perfect for sniffing out adventures and soaking up the countryside air. If you fancy a trip to the coast, Saunton Sands (2.5 miles) is dog-friendly all year round and has vast stretches of golden shoreline to run wild and free.
